Pulsar International Limited has announced a notable achievement in its financial performance, reaching a revenue milestone of ₹900 million from its established business verticals.  

This development underscores the company's strategic efforts in market expansion and operational efficiency. 

Revenue Achievement and Strategic Realignment 

Pulsar International Limited has successfully generated revenues of approximately ₹900 million from its established verticals.  

This achievement reflects the company's strategic realignment and strong market acceptance, marking a significant step in its growth trajectory. 

The company attributes this success to its focused approach in enhancing its market presence and operational capabilities.  

The revenue milestone is a testament to the effectiveness of its business strategies and the robust demand for its offerings in the market. 

Operational Footprint and Market Presence 

Following the revenue milestone, Pulsar International Limited has further solidified its presence in the relevant markets. The company has been able to expand its operational footprint, supported by an improving working capital cycle.  

This expansion is expected to enhance the company's ability to serve its customers and stakeholders effectively.

Pulsar International Share Price Performance 

As of March 18, 2026, at 10:59 AM, Pulsar International share price on BSE was trading at ₹1.02 up by 4.08% from the previous closing price.
